What is concrete mesh? Concrete mesh is a type of reinforcement used in concrete construction, consisting of a grid made from steel wire. It is designed to provide structural integrity, redistribute loads, and prevent cracks in poured concrete.

Understanding Concrete Mesh

Concrete mesh, often referred to as welded wire fabric, is made from steel wires that are welded together to form a grid. This mesh is embedded within fresh concrete to reinforce its structure, providing enhanced tensile strength and crack resistance. It is widely used in slabs, walls, and pavements.

Benefits of Using Concrete Mesh

  • Enhanced Strength: Increases the tensile strength of concrete, enabling it to withstand higher loads.
  • Crack Control: Reduces the risk of cracking in concrete due to shrinkage or temperature changes.
  • Cost-Efficient: Minimizes repair costs associated with crack damage and structural failures.

Types of Concrete Mesh

There are various types of concrete mesh on the market, with the most common being:

  • Welded Wire Mesh: Prefabricated and available in various gauges and sizes, perfect for different applications.
  • Fiberglass Mesh: Lightweight and resistant to corrosion, ideal for projects in harsh environments.
  • Deformed Steel Mesh: Designed for heavy-duty use, providing superior bonding with concrete.

Installation Guidelines

  1. Preparation: Ensure the area is clean and well compacted before laying the mesh.
  2. Placement: Position the mesh in the middle of the concrete layer for optimal reinforcement.
  3. Pouring Concrete: Carefully pour concrete over the mesh, ensuring full coverage and avoiding air pockets.

Frequently Asked Questions

1. What are the differences between concrete mesh and rebar?

Concrete mesh provides a distributed load-bearing capability across large areas, while rebar is typically used for localized reinforcement in specific areas.

2. Can concrete mesh be used in residential construction?

Yes, concrete mesh is often employed in residential projects, particularly in driveways, patios, and foundation slabs to enhance strength and reduce cracking.
